Мetro will work at night from 24 June to 25 June 2023 (the “Scarlet Sails” Festival)

From 24.06.2023 to 25.06.2023 St. Petersburg Metro will be working without a midnight technical break to meet the needs of the mass transportation of passengers during the celebrations of the “Scarlet Sails” Festival.

During this time all station vestibules will be open for entrance and exit of the passengers except vestibule 1 of "Prospekt Veteranov" station, vestibule 2 of "Leninsky Prospekt" station, vestibule 1 of "Tekhnologicheski Institut" station, vestibule 2 of "Ploshchad Lenina" station, vestibule 1 of "Devyatkino" station, vestibule 1 of "Moskovskaya" station, vestibule 2 of "Nevsky Prospekt" station, vestibule 1 of "Zenit" station, vestibule 2 of "Prospekt Slavy" station, vestibule 1 of "Dunayskaya" station, vestibule of "Dostoevskaya" station.

On June 25, 2023 from 02:00 to 04:30, the sales of contactless smart card tickets and the activation of internet payments will be stopped. Passengers will only be able to purchase tokens for cash during this time.

Access to the stations will be by token, travel card and bank card.
